The Jaco Pastorius movie ‘Jaco’ is now available on Amazon Prime.

Jaco includes some incredible insights from an array of artists including Flea, Joni Mitchell, Sting, Wayne Shorter, Herbie Hancock, Geddy Lee, Bootsy Collins, Carlos Santana and others as well as Jaco's family, and friends. It unveils the story of his music, his life, his demise, and ultimately the fragility of great artistic genius.
Starring: Jaco Pastorius, Flea, Joni Mitchell
Runtime: 1 hour, 56 minutes
